Ab Anjir-e Sofla (Persian: اب انجيرسفلي‎‎, also Romanized as Āb Anjīr-e Soflá; also known as Āb Anjīr)[1] is a village in Poshtkuh-e Rostam Rural District, Sorna District, Rostam County, Fars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its existence was noted, but its population was not reported.[2]
